Trump Ejects Crying Baby From Campaign Rally: 'Get The Baby Out of Here'
At first, the GOP nominee appeared to be kidding. But no.
Apparently, Donald Trump can only stomach the sound of himself whining.
At a campaign rally in Virginia on Tuesday, the blustering GOP nominee at first seemed to not mind the sounds from a fussy baby in the crowd.
"Don't worry about that baby, I love babies. I love babies. I hear that baby crying. I like it,” Trump told the Ashburn audience.
“What a baby, what a beautiful baby. Don't worry, don't worry. The mom's running around, like don't worry about it, you know. It's young and beautiful and healthy and that's what we want," Trump said of the teacup human.
The caustic candidate switched to China, saying the country has “ripped us to shreds.”
The baby, however, stayed on message and kept crying.
And Trump, who once boasted he didn’t change diapers, decided he wasn’t so enamored of wailing infants after all.

“Actually, I was only kidding,” he told the mother. “You can get the baby out of here. That’s OK. People don’t understand. That’s OK.”
And of course, Twitter lit up.
